Output 816dacb3afa1336044f9a8df48351547d76ef4bb00cca05eb8b4bfefb261ab4a:1

value
27473637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7a513a296c488041d578addafacc36c63737372 OP_EQUAL
address
3GySXJum9MbUwjvjz2eLUMmPnVn69Thmcz
transaction
816dacb3afa1336044f9a8df48351547d76ef4bb00cca05eb8b4bfefb261ab4a
confirmations
438464
spent
true